PRODUCT INTRODUCTION

Cow dung dryer also is called cattle manure dryer which is used to dry cow manure. After being dried, the cow dung is suitable for storage and production of organic fertilizer. The cow dung processed by the cow dung dryer is an organic fertilizer that can be used in many industries. It is a good green fertilizer for growing fruits and vegetables; it can also be used as feed for pigs, chickens, and fish; it can also grow mushrooms. The cow dung has been fully utilized.

Jiutian cow dung dryer can dry fresh cow dung with a moisture content of 65% through high-temperature drying, disinfection, and decomposition, and produce pure cow dung organic fertilizer with a moisture content of less than 13%. The cow dung dryer has the characteristics of excellent structure, simple operation, large production capacity, and a high degree of automation. Deodorization and sterilization can be achieved during the drying process.

HOW DOES EQUIPMENT WORK?

Drying Process:

Manure with 75–85% moisture is first dewatered to about 65%, then conveyed into a mixing rotary drum dryer for downstream drying. As the drum rotates, lifting flights continuously raise and disperse the material, maximizing heat exchange with hot air for rapid moisture evaporation. The drum structure ensures sufficient drying time and prevents material buildup, while an internal cleaning device avoids sticking.

Air Flow Process:

Air is heated in the hot air furnace to 600–850°C and drawn into the dryer by an induced draft fan. After three-layer heat exchange, the temperature drops to 55–65°C before discharge. Exhaust gas is purified through a cyclone and wet dust collector to meet emission standards.
